摘要
This paper addresses the development of a one-dimension model for quantifying magnetic-elastic-thermal coupling and hysteresis inherent to giant magnetostrictive materials. Firstly, the anhysteretic law is modeled by considering the Gibbs free energy function, and thermodynamic relations are used to obtain the constitutive expressions. And then pinning is incorporated to describe hysteresis based on Jiles-Atherton model. The model considered in the paper is demonstrated valid by comparing the predicted results with experimental data.
